Before we dive into the AI rejection letter generator, it’s essential to understand why rejection letters are important. For job seekers, receiving a rejection letter can provide closure and valuable feedback. It’s a way to keep lines of communication open, which fosters goodwill and can be beneficial for the company’s reputation.

To give you a clearer idea of how an AI-generated rejection letter for an Account Coordinator position might look, here’s a simple example:
[Your Company Name]
[Your Company Address]
[City, State, Zip Code]
[Email Address]
[Date]
[Candidate's Name]
[Candidate's Address]
[City, State, Zip Code]
Dear [Candidate's Name],
Thank you so much for applying for the Account Coordinator position at [Your Company Name]. We appreciate the time and effort you put into your application and the opportunity to review your qualifications.
We appreciate your background in [mention any notable experience or skills] and your passion for [mention anything specific related to their application]. After careful consideration, we regret to inform you that we have chosen to move forward with another candidate who more closely matches our requirements for this role.
We encourage you to apply for future openings that align with your skills and interests and wish you the best in your job search. Thank you again for considering a career with [Your Company Name].
Wishing you all the best,
[Your Name]
[Your Title]
[Your Company Name]
Be Empathetic: No one enjoys receiving a rejection letter. Use kind and encouraging language to soften the disappointment.
Be Honest and Clear: It’s okay to mention that the decision was tough, but you don’t have to give too much detail. Brevity is often appreciated.
Maintain Professionalism: Regardless of how the interview went, it’s important to keep the tone professional. This is an opportunity to leave a positive impression.
Encourage Future Applications: If appropriate, let applicants know that future roles may suit their skills or encourage them to subscribe to job alerts.
